Lake Wenatchee State Park — Saturday, Feb. 8, 2020

Central Cascades > Stevens Pass - East

Snow on roads through the state park, and parking lot, but seemed fine for most all vehicles.  We entered the park at the south entrance and parked by the beach and restrooms.  From the beach, it was clearly marked where the snowshoe loop began.  Look for blue signs and blue tags in trees.  We really liked the ever-changing scenery... lake, river, forest.  Great loop trail for snowshoes!  After hiking this loop we drove up Cedar Brae road (to the closure) and snowshoed to Hidden Lake as well.  Great day!
